
Shipping Estimate
USA
- USA
- CAN
- USA
- CAN
Ships within 48 hours · Estimated delivery Jul 4 - Jul 9
For Your Every Summer RSVP, with Code: SUMMER15
Description
An Introduction to Algorithmic Thinking - Algorithmics (HESS) Student GuideAn introduction to the theory of Computer Science (covering topics of the VCE Algorithmics (HESS) course) for high school students. Topics covered: conditional logic and pseudocode, abstract data types (sets, lists, arrays,stacks, queues, dictionary, priority queue, graphs), modular design of algorithms, introduction to graph theory, application of graphs for modelling, graph algorithms (Depth first search, Breadth first search, Prims, Kruskals,
An introduction to the theory of Computer Science (covering topics of the VCE Algorithmics (HESS) course) for high school students.
Topics covered: conditional logic and pseudocode, abstract data types (sets, lists, arrays,stacks, queues, dictionary, priority queue, graphs), modular design of algorithms, introduction to graph theory, application of graphs for modelling, graph algorithms (Depth-first search, Breadth-first search, Prims, Kruskals, Dijkstra's, Bellman Ford, Floyd Warshall, PageRank), recursion (base case, recursive case, decrease & conquer design patterns), basic algorithms (greedy design, brute force design, decrease & conquer design), algorithm efficiency (metrics for time complexity, big O notation, recurrence relations), advanced algorithm designs (divide & conquer design, dynamic programming design, backtracking design), Computational Complexity (classification P, NP, NPComplete, NPHard problems, heuristics hill climbing, simulated annealling, A*, turing machines, artificial intelligence, machine learning, neural networks, support vector machines, ethics in AI
The text includes detailed examples and exercises with fully worked solutions to develop understanding of the theories presented.
Python, Snap!, and SnapApps/Edgy code is used for detailed examples throughout this text:
¥ Snap! http://snap.berkeley.edu/ developed by The University of California, Berkeley, USA.
¥ SnapApps/Edgy (includes extensive graph functionality) http://snapapps.github.io/edgy/app/edgy.html developed by Melbourne University, Australia
¥ Python using the NetworkX and Matplotlib libraries (for graph functionality) in the Trinket online coding environment https://trinket.io/features/python3
**IMPORTANT NOTICE TO BUYERS: This is the **COLOUR EDITION** for VCE Algorithmics (HESS) 2023-2026.
This text can be used as a student resource for VCE Algorithmics (HESS) 2023-2026 curriculum, as it covers the key skills and required knowledge from the Victorian Curriculum and Assessment Authority (VCAA) study guide.
Preview here:
https://www.flipsnack.com/988CA9F6AED/introduction-to-algorithmic-thinking-algorithmics-hess-2023-28.html
Shipping Notes
- Free Standard Shipping on $100+ Orders to the USA.
- Except Preorder products are shipped in 48 hours.
- Delivery to the USA:
- Standard Shipping : 3-10 business days
- If time is of the essence, please consider selecting expedited delivery for faster service.
Exchange/Return Notes
- We offer a 30-day return/exchange service after receiving.
- Final sale items are not eligible for returns or exchanges.
- To process your return/exchange, please contact us at [email protected]
- Please click here for more details>>> Return & Exchange Policy